Contingency Fees

Most asbestos lawyers operate on a contingency-fee basis, which means that clients don't pay upfront fees or expenses for their representation. The firms are not paid unless their clients receive compensation. The majority of asbestos lawsuits are settled outside of court, and the settlements are paid to plaintiffs.

These firms have the resources required to construct an argument against those who are responsible, including companies that manufacture products and high-risk jobs. They are also familiar with state laws and how they relate asbestos claims. In New York, for example there are specific rules regarding how and when claims can be filed. Firms that practice nationwide know the statute of limitations for each state and can assist patients in filing an application in the proper location.

Lawyers who specialize in mesothelioma can aid the families of victims with bankruptcy trust claims. Many asbestos-exposed businesses have declared bankruptcy and are no longer accountable. In their bankruptcy agreements, these companies agreed to set funds aside in trusts for patients suffering from mesothelioma and other asbestos-related diseases. Mesothelioma lawyers can assist victims and families get the compensation they deserve by gathering evidence, submitting bankruptcy claims and assisting them in obtaining the compensation that they deserve.

A knowledgeable texas Mesothelioma attorneys lawyer will determine whether a patient is qualified to receive compensation from an asbestos bankruptcy trust fund.
